I have a set of form fields that exist like

<input type="text" name="item" id="item" value="">
<input type="text" name="desc" id="desc" value="">
<input type="text" name="place" id="place" value="">
<input type="hidden" name="somecode" name="somecode" value="1">
<input type="hidden" name="op" id="op" value="0">
<input type="hidden" name="result" id="result" value="">

What I need is for the result field to be auto updated as data is entered in the other fields with a double - added between them, so the result would look like

Item--desc--place--somecode--op

The site I have uses jquery for other javascript on the site so if that is useful to get the desired result then great (but not essential)

    This should work assuming you can add a class to each item. Although I’m not sure it will trigger when the hidden value changes, do you need it to?

    $('input.test').change(function() {
        $('#result').val($('#item').val() + "--" + $('#desc').val() + "--" + $('#place').val() + "--" + $('#somecode').val() + "--" + $('#op').val());
    });
